큐브리드라는 DB의 데이터를 tibero DB로 이관해서 조회해야 하는 정보가 있는데, 이관한 다른 테이블의 이름 및 컬럼명은 대문자인데 일부 소문자 그대로 표시되는 컬럼들이 있었다.
소문자로 표시되는 컬럼을 조회하려고 하면 컬럼명을 찾지 못하고 에러가 발생함
Problems with lower case column names
원인 : tibero에서 create table 쿼리에서 컬럼명을 소문자로 써도 자동으로 대문자로 변환하여 작성하지만, 컬럼명에 "column1"과 같이 따옴표를 사용해 묶어 준 경우 따옴표 안 문자 그대로 컬럼이 생성됨.
따옴표로 생성된 컬럼은 조회할때도 따옴표를 붙여야 컬럼명을 인식하여 조회가 된다.
선임이 tibero 담당자에게 전화했을 때도 그런 현상은 처음 들어본다고 하셨다.